We’re looking for a Senior Full-Stack JS Engineer to play a pivotal role in building and scaling an AI-powered recruiting SaaS platform that is transforming how enterprises source, match, and hire top talent. The US-based Client’s project is moving quickly from a proven internal tool to a commercial, multi-tenant SaaS product already serving enterprise clients such as HP and GE Aerospace.
You’ll help replace outdated recruiting workflows with intelligent AI-driven features that dramatically accelerate hiring cycles. This is a high-impact, high-ownership position where you’ll work end-to-end on features that directly influence product success.
If you thrive on ownership, enjoy blending beautiful UIs with robust back-end logic, and want to work on cutting-edge AI applications in the recruiting space, this role is for you.
Experience / Skills required:
Must have:
5–7 years of professional software engineering experience Bachelor’s degree in Computer Science, Engineering, or a related field Hands-on experience with React.js (including modern hooks, state management, and component architecture) Strong experience with Node.js (REST/GraphQL APIs, backend services, authentication) Strong proficiency in PostgreSQL (schema design, complex queries, optimization) Solid command of HTML, CSS, and responsive design principles Proven ability to deliver production-ready features in a fast-paced environment Experience with AWS services (EC2, S3, Lambda, RDS) Strong spoken and written English communication skills
Good to have:
Exposure to LLMs (OpenAI, Claude), including integration, prompt engineering, or AI feature development Familiarity with ORMs (e.g., Prisma, TypeORM, Sequelize) Previous startup or high-growth SaaS environment experience Experience building or scaling multi-tenant SaaS platforms
Responsibilities:
Design, develop, and ship full-stack features end-to-end, delivering measurable improvements to the platform’s candidate sourcing, matching, and hiring workflows Translate Figma designs into responsive, accessible, and high-performance React components that delight users and scale across enterprise tenants Build and enhance backend services in Node.js, ensuring reliable data handling, performance, and seamless integration with AI capabilities Implement platform enhancements, fix critical bugs, and maintain clean, regression-resistant code that supports rapid iteration Collaborate with cross-functional teams (Product, QA, Design, and fellow engineers) in an Agile environment to deliver high-quality features on time Contribute to architectural decisions and help evolve the platform as we expand AI features and support growing enterprise demands Participate in the full software development lifecycle: from requirements to deployment and monitoring, while championing code quality and best practices
We offer:
Competitive salary with the regular review Vacation (up to 20 working days) Paid sick leaves (10 working days) National Holidays as paid time off (11 days) Online English courses Accountant assistance and legal support Flexible working schedule, remote Direct cooperation with the customer Dynamic environment with low level of bureaucracy and great team spirit Challenging projects in diverse business domains and a variety of tech stacks Communication with Top/Senior level specialists to strengthen your hard skills Online/offline teambuildings
... We’re Looking ForTrue senior engineers — not just people with years of experience, but those who own solutions and drive execution.5+ years of experience in Full Stack Software Development (React, Node.js, JavaScript, TypeScript, SQL ...
Компания: NineTwoThree AI StudioГород:, ,
Зарплата: Размещено:
ua.talent.com
Senior Full Stack Engineer
... world, using a modern tech stack and following top industry standards ... . We are looking for a Full Stack Engineer (from Junior to Senior levels) to build and improve ... + years of professional experience in full stack development on either frontend or ...
Компания: 12Go AsiaГород:, ,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Middle Full-Stack Web Engineer (Node.js/Vue, global)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, Kyiv,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Middle Full-Stack Web Engineer (Node.js/Vue, global)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, ,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Middle Full-Stack Web Engineer (Node.js/Vue, global)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, Chernivtsi,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Middle Full-Stack Web Engineer (Node.js/Vue)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, Kyiv,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Middle Full-Stack Web Engineer (Node.js/Vue)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, Lviv,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Middle Full-Stack Web Engineer (Node.js/Vue)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, Chernivtsi,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Middle Full-Stack Web Engineer (Node.js/Vue)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, ,
Зарплата: Размещено:
ua.talent.com
Founding Full Stack AI Engineer
... + years of professional full stack engineering experience in production environments ... This is a founding engineer role at the intersection of full stack engineering and AI infrastructure. You ... far beyond typical senior roles — your work will be ...
Компания: PRAGMATIKEГород:, Kyiv,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Full-Stack Web Engineer (Node.js + Vue)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, Chernivtsi,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Full-Stack Web Engineer (Node.js + Vue)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, Kyiv,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Full-Stack Web Engineer (Node.js + Vue)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, ,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Full-Stack Web Engineer (Node.js + Vue)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, Lviv,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Full-Stack Web Engineer (remote)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, Kyiv,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Full-Stack Web Engineer (remote)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, Chernivtsi,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Full-Stack Web Engineer (remote)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, ,
Зарплата: Размещено:
ua.talent.com
(fluent Ukrainian) Full-Stack Web Engineer (remote)
... improve computer performance.As a Full-Stack Web Engineer youll take ownership of the ... ship new features quickly.Technical Stack:Frontend — SvelteKit, Vue.js, TailwindCSS;Backend — Node.js, Go, PHP;Infrastructure — Docker, S3, ...
Компания: SupportYourAppГород:, Lviv,
Зарплата: Размещено:
ua.talent.com
Senior Full-Stack Ruby Engineer
... are looking for an experienced Full-Stack Engineer to join the EU-based ... tech stacks Communication with Top Senior level specialists to strengthen your ...
Компания: NCubeГород:, Kyiv,
Зарплата: Размещено:
ua.talent.com
Middle Full Stack JS Engineer
🔹 100% remote | 🌎 Global team | ⏳ Full-timeIf you’re looking to work ... + years of experience as a Full-stack Developer2+ years of experience with Node.js, React, and SQLStrong communication and ...
Компания: NineTwoThree AI StudioГород:, ,
Зарплата: Размещено:
ua.talent.com
Middle Full-Stack Node.js/React Developer
View job here Middle Full-Stack Node.js React Developer Full Time Remote Ukraine With Professional Experience 2 10 26 Middle Full-Stack Node.js React DeveloperAbout the Role Join ...
Компания: Evolved IdeasГород:, ,
Зарплата: Размещено:
ua.talent.com
Senior Backend Developer
... ) or full-time remoteInterview Stages1st stage - call with Recruiter2nd stage - Technical interview with Recruiter and our Senior Engineer3rd stage - Client InterviewOur BenefitsProjects with modern JS stack (React.js, React Native, Angular, Node.js)Strong ...
Компания: TechMagicГород:Львів, Україна
Зарплата: Размещено:
www.techmagic.co
Senior Full-stack (React.js+Node.js) developer
... engagementRequirements:Proven experience as a Senior Full-stack Engineer, with a strong portfolio of completed projects;In-depth knowledge of modern JavaScript (ES6+), React.js, and Express.js frameworks;Hands-on experience with ...
... -nd stage — interview with our Senior Engineer and RecruiterOur BenefitsProjects with modern JS stack (React.js, React Native, Angular, Node.js)Strong JavaScript community at the ...
... are looking for a Senior Back-end (Node.js) Developer Architect with strong ... in backend or full-stack developmentStrong proficiency with Node.js and JavaScript TypeScriptExperience designing backend ... a team of senior tech experts who conduct research ...
Компания: TechMagicГород:, ,
Зарплата: Размещено:
ua.talent.com
Senior AI Fullstack Engineer
... RoleWere looking for a Senior AI Fullstack Engineer who can own the full stack — from a smooth React Native ... shipping and moving on.Full-stack integration: You connect agent teams ... TypeScript across the entire stack — mobile, backend, and agent tooling. ...
Компания: Etera Technologies FZCOГород:, Kyiv,
Зарплата: Размещено:
ua.talent.com
Senior / Lead Computer Vision Engineer
We are looking for a Senior Lead Computer Vision Engineer to design and build high- ... and internationally. They provide a full range of software development services, ...
Компания: AIDA RecruitmentГород:, ,
Зарплата: Размещено:
ua.talent.com
Senior Full-Stack Developer (Java/React.js)
... . Job DescriptionWe are seeking a Senior Full-Stack Developer to join our team ... VoIP systems.Strong expertise in full-stack development, with a proven track ... front-end development using React.js to create dynamic web applications. ...
Компания: MiratechГород:
Зарплата: Размещено:
www.smartrecruiters.com
Senior Full-stack (Node.js + React.js) Developer
... are looking for a Senior Full-Stack Developer (Node.js + React.js).Required:Backend:English - Intermediate or higher;At least 5 years in commercial development;Node.js (4 years of commercial experience);TypeScript;Nest.js;MySQL PgSQL;RMQ, Redis;SOLID ...
Компания: ZfortГород:Kharkiv
Зарплата: Размещено:
www.zfort.com.ua
Full Stack Software Engineer
Job DescriptionWe’re looking for Full Stack Software Engineer with strong TypeScript and mobile ... -platform optimization.Familiarity with Next.js or React for web is ...
Компания: Chapter OneГород:, ,
Зарплата: Размещено:
ua.talent.com
Full stack Software Engineer
Job DescriptionWe’re looking for Full Stack Software Engineer with strong TypeScript and mobile ... -platform optimization.Familiarity with Next.js or React for web is ...
Компания: SnaphuntГород:, ,
Зарплата: Размещено:
ua.talent.com
Senior Data Scientist (ML engineer)
... . Направление Marketing and analytics Опыт senior Технологии Machine Learning, Python, SQL ...
Компания: Vizor GamesГород:Kyiv
Зарплата: Размещено:
vizor-games.com
Senior Distributed Systems Software Engineer
... is seeking a dedicated Software Engineer to join our team and ...
... issues across the stack and AWS infrastructure, and implement ... experience as a Senior Backend Engineer (or backend-focused fullstack engineer) delivering production systems at scale.Strong expertise in Node.js and Express with TypeScript.Strong ...
Компания: GamdomГород:, Kyiv,
Зарплата: Размещено:
ua.talent.com
Senior Full-stack Engineer
Senior Fullstack Engineer to join a project focused ... tech stacks Communication with Top Senior level specialists to strengthen your ...
Компания: NCubeГород:, Kyiv,
Зарплата: Размещено:
ua.talent.com
Junior QA Engineer
... a Junior QA Engineer with 3-12 months ... people: 3 Senior Full-stack developers, 1 Junior Full-stack developer, 1 Junior QA, 1 Middle PMTechnical stack: Medplum, Node.js, React, JavaScript, AWSWork schedule: Full-time working day, full remote is ...
Компания: TechMagicГород:, Lviv,
Зарплата: Размещено:
ua.talent.com
Junior QA Engineer
... a Junior QA Engineer with 3-12 months ... people: 3 Senior Full-stack developers, 1 Junior Full-stack developer, 1 Junior QA, 1 Middle PMTechnical stack: Medplum, Node.js, React, JavaScript, AWSWork schedule: Full-time working day, full remote is ...
Компания: TechMagicГород:, Lviv,
Зарплата: Размещено:
ua.talent.com
Junior Full-stack (Node.js + React.js) Developer
... are looking for a Junior Full-Stack Developer (Node.js + React.js).Required:Backend:English - Intermediate or higher;2 years in commercial development;Node.js (2 years of commercial experience);TypeScript;Nest.js;MySQL PgSQL;RMQ, Redis;SOLID, ...